POINTS FOR PARENTS BY EDYTH THOMAS WALLACE JUNE 22, 1937 Sandusky Star Journal

POINTS FOR PARENTS BY EDYTH THOMAS WALLACE JUNE 22, 1937
 
 
This 
Mrs. A. "Let us all agree to keep our children in the house out of the heat during the same hours."
 
Mrs. B. "I agree the hours from Lunch until Four O'clock.
 
                                   Not This
 
SUE-"All the other children are out doors playing.  I don't care if it is hot, I want to go out, too."
 
MOTHER-"Oh, go on.  I can't stand your fussing any longer." "A neighborhood agreement as to summer rest hours helps mothers and children."
